Index of /d/4/9/1
Name
Last modified
Size
Description
Parent Directory
-
d4918fdc1e09da8164b95ae72030a1c9f355feb4_010039_L.png
2024-02-08 12:33
1.8M
Apache/2.4.62 (Debian) Server at images.florarium.prod.fleurop-interflora.be Port 443